What does an entry level Linux system administrator do?

An entry-level Linux system administrator focuses on the maintenance and optimization of the network of an organization or business running on the Linux operating system. Your primary duties in this career involve maintaining software instead of hardware. Your responsibilities also include keeping it up to date with the latest updates and ensuring its security against hackers. Training new users is often a part of your job as well. Individuals in this position provide support to a senior team member and technical help for others. Opportunities exist in a myriad of industries.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level Linux system administrator?

To thrive as an Entry Level Linux System Administrator, you need a solid understanding of Linux operating systems, basic networking, and scripting fundamentals, typically backed by a relevant degree or coursework. Familiarity with command-line interfaces, shell scripting, and tools like SSH, as well as certifications such as CompTIA Linux+ or LPIC-1, are highly valuable.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and the ability to communicate technical information clearly help you excel in this role. These skills ensure reliable system performance, efficient troubleshooting, and effective collaboration in IT environments.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level Linux system administrators, and how can they prepare for them?

Entry level Linux system administrators often face challenges such as troubleshooting unfamiliar issues, managing time effectively during multiple support requests, and understanding the complexities of different Linux distributions. To prepare, it's helpful to build a strong foundation in command-line tools, practice reading system logs, and familiarize yourself with common administrative tasks like user management and system updates. Collaborating with more experienced team members and actively participating in documentation and knowledge sharing can also accelerate learning and confidence in the role.

What is the difference between Entry Level Linux System Administrator vs Linux Support Technician?

AspectEntry Level Linux System AdministratorLinux Support Technician
CertificationsLinux+, LPIC-1Linux+, CompTIA A+
Work EnvironmentData centers, server rooms, cloud environmentsHelp desks, technical support centers
ResponsibilitiesServer setup, maintenance, user managementIssue troubleshooting, user support, software installation
Industry UsageIT companies, hosting providers, cloud services

The Entry Level Linux System Administrator focuses on managing Linux servers and infrastructure, while the Linux Support Technician primarily handles end-user support and troubleshooting. Both roles require similar certifications but differ in daily tasks and work environments, with the administrator working more on backend systems and the technician providing front-line support.

We are currently hiring individuals seeking an exciting career in clinical research, managing our Trial Master File. The Trial Master File (TMF) is a collection of documents that stores all data and research collected on a given trial. The TMF allows us to conduct a clinical trial and ensures data integrity. It is an integral tool and helps teams manage trials more effectively. TMF oversight is important to the successful execution of a trial and ultimately plays a big role in a new drug or device receiving approval by the FDA. Medpace is a globally recognized clinicial contract research organization (CRO) based in Cincinnati, OH, in the United States. Established in 1992, it operates in the healthcare sector, providing scientifically-driven outsourcing solutions for the development of drugs and medical devices. It offers comprehensive services like full-service clinical development services, regulatory affairs management, clinical pharmacology, data management, statistical analysis, and medical writing. By applying a scientifically-driven, therapeutically-focused, and patient-centric approach, Medpace's mission is to accelerate the global development of safe and effective medical therapies.
